BSI warns of security gaps in the browser: Firefox brings round anniversary version


After Chrome, Firefox has now also reached version 100. The BSI recommends installing the new browser version as soon as possible in order to close any vulnerabilities discovered in previous versions.

For example, a remote attacker could exploit several vulnerabilities in Mozilla Firefox to bypass browser security measures, obtain sensitive information from the browser, perform an unspecified attack, and execute arbitrary code in the browser’s context.
